Abstract
The electrochemical behavior of an Al anode in organic electrolytes was inv estigated. Common contemporary electrolytes for Li batteries were selected, based on their activity toward Al anodic dissolution. Significant improvem ent (anodic shift) of E-Al/Al(3+) by up to 1 V occurs in several electrolyt es, and can exhibit efficient coulombic oxidation of aluminum. Enhanced E-A l/Al(3+) electrolytes include (C2H5)(4)NCl (TEA), and AlCl3 in gamma-butyro lactone (BLA) and acetonitrile (ACN) solvents, forming solutions such as TE A/BLA, TEA/ACN, and concentration optimized AlCl3/KCl/BLA. gamma-butyrolact one based electrolytes exhibit evidence of quasireversible Al activity crea ting possibilities for rechargeable batteries.
